    Hi. I have downloaded SU 2014 and installed it without any issues.
    I also DLed Sketchyphysics (SP) from a link provided on this site.

    I DLed both versions SketchyPhysics_3.5.5 and SketchyPhysics3RC1-MacAndWin.

    I extracted the files to the 'plugins' folder that I created in SU folder, one version of SP at a time.

    The SP tools don't show up when I open SU. I look for them in View/Tools. But they are not there.

    What am I doing wrong? Please help!

      The new SP comes in an RBZ archive http://sketchucation.com/pluginstore?pln=SketchyPhysics
      In SketchUp versions since v8 you install the contents of that archive using the simple auto-installer Preferences > Extensions > Install... button

      What made you think you needed a Plugins folder within the main v2014 SketchUp folder !!!???
      Since v2014 your Plugins are automatically installed from RBZ archives, and thereafter their files auto-loaded whenever SketchUp starts.
      The location of these is your User's Plugins folder.
      To find where that is, copy/paste+<enter> this string into the Ruby Console...
      Sketchup.find_support_file('Plugins')
      It should be like this:
      C:/Users/YOURUSERNAME/AppData/Roaming/SketchUp/SketchUp 2014/SketchUp/Plugins
      You do not normally need to access this folder as the installations are automatically processed for you.

      After you install SP properly, please remove the useless and unnecessary Plugins folder which you had erroneously made in the SketchUp main folder !
      Its contents will NOT be used.

      When it is eventually properly installed you'll find SP in:
      (Menu) Plugins → SketchyPhysics → options
      and there is also the equivalent SP Toolbar...
      It is not under View or Tools as you also erroneously thought...
      Please read up on how to use this tool - clearly you have already misunderstood its installation and then its menu usage...
      It's main thread is here http://sketchucation.com/forums/viewtopic.php?f=61%26amp;t=58936#p536443 with secondary links etc...

      Also only have the latest version of SP installed - do NOT get the old one - the latest version is best for v2014.
